5/5/26- For sale is a rare Wehrmacht fiber parade helmet. These helmets were made of a pressed synthetic fiber material to create a lightweight helmet that could be worn on parade and look visually similar to steel helmets while being cheaper and easier to produce. The helmet is generally shaped like a standard Stalhelm, except for the large air vents to help with soldier comfort. The exterior has some light scuffing to the paint but no major bare patches and obviously no rust or corrosion. The helmet has the national tricolor and Nazi eagle decals, indicating it was in use before 1940. The interior and exterior are painted with the same flat gray color. The helmet liner is not a standard combat helmet liner but is rather a nice Robert Lubstein liner with a cloth liner on the inside of the helmet crown. Lubstein was a well-regarded military cap maker so their name associated with experimental headwear makes sense. Overall in very good condition.
